| 4. |
You are told that 1,331 is a perfect cube. Can you guess without factorisation what is its cube root? Similarly, guess the cube roots of 4913, 12167, 32768. |
|
Answer» 1) 1331 `10^3<1331<20^3` `1331=11^3` 2)4913 `10^3<4913<20^3` `4913=17^3` 3)12167 `20^3<12167<30^3` `12167=23^3`4)32768 `30^3<32768<40^3` `32768=32^3`. |

| 6. |
Is 53240 a perfect cube? If not, then by which smallest natural number should 53240 be divided so that the quotient is a perfect cube? |
|
Answer» `53240 = 2**2**2**5**11**11**11 =2^3**11^3**5` Thus, `53240` is not a perfect cube. If we divide it by `5` it will a perfect cube. |
